Results The evaluation of model performances shows that the SIDER dataset compounds showed a trend towards higher recall than precision ( Table 3 ), with rivaroxaban showing the highest recall (0.746), followed by dabigatran (0.702), and all models showing a higher precision and recall compared to the ConPlex model, which failed to attain satisfactory prediction in any of the tasks.
